You Will Need The Following to Construct a Plastic Extrusion Machine
To build your own plastic extrusion machine, you’ll need several essential components and tools. Here’s a complete list to get started:
A 3D printer or any device capable of 3D printing parts
Aluminum beams or profiles for constructing the machine frame
Heating components for melting plastic materials
Cooling system components
Screws, nuts, and assembly tools such as wrenches and screwdrivers

Building Your Machine Frame
The frame serves as the backbone of your extrusion machine. A sturdy, well-constructed frame ensures the stability and precision of the extrusion process. Aluminum is a great choice due to its strength and light weight. Assemble the frame using nuts and bolts, ensuring every component is firmly fixed. A solid structure will minimize vibration and improve machine performance during continuous operation.

Symptom Analysis and Adjustment
Operating your homemade plastic extrusion machine may involve some trial and error. Here are several troubleshooting tips from Zhongjie Mould experts:
Monitor heating temperatures regularly and replace faulty components if needed.
Ensure the extruder is properly aligned with the metal frame and tightly secured.
Clean the extruder and cooling system frequently to prevent clogging and contamination.
Experiment with different plastic types to optimize the extrusion temperature and speed.
